Six Small Businesses Awarded Command and Control Contracts
Forward Slope, San Diego, Calif., is being awarded a potential $47,851,366 indefinite-delivery/indefinite-quantity, cost-plus-fixed-fee, multiple award contract (N66001-14-D-0095) to support Space and Naval Warfare Systems Center Pacific command and control (C2) technologies, capabilities, and C2-related capabilities in the areas of innovative science and technology research, systems engineering, architecture, design, development, integration, test, experimentation, implementation and support of C2 net-centric operations (tactical, operational, strategic and national interest). Support includes information processing relating to Joint, Navy, Marine Corps, Army, and Air Force operations and their interfacing with civil and non-government components and capabilities. Harmonia Holdings Group, Blacksburg, Va., is being awarded a potential $44,913,923 contract (N66001-14-D-0099); Moebius, San Diego, Calif., potential $40,331,599 contract (N66001-14-D-0097); ISPA Technology, Alexandria, Va., a potential to $39,912,645 contract (N66001-14-D-0098); G2 Software Systems, San Diego, a potential $38,650,655 contract (N66001-14-D-0094); Geocent, Metairie, La., a potential $36,444,193 contract (N66001-14-D-0096). The Space and Naval Warfare Systems Center Pacific, San Diego, Calif., is the contracting activity.
